- Diameter and Weight: Features a .125 inch diameter solid wire solder on an 8 ounce spool, providing ample material for your soldering needs.
- Composition: Made from 95% tin and 5% antimony, ensuring a strong and effective bond for general purpose tasks.
- Lead-Free: Although classified as leaded solder, this product is lead-free, making it safer to use with any compatible fluxes.
- Compatibility: Safe to use with any of the recommended fluxes, enhancing versatility and ease of use.
- Application Limitation: Not suitable for plumbing applications, specifically designed for general purpose soldering projects.
